On appeal from the conviction entered on December 16, 2016 and the sentence imposed on March 2, 2017 by Justice Julie Bourgeois of the Ontario Court of Justice.
Appeal Book Endorsement
[1] The appellant was convicted of criminal harassment of a former girlfriend and sentenced to 14 months imprisonment in addition to the 209 days of pre-trial custody credited at 1.5 followed by three years' probation.
[2] He submits that the trial judge erred in her credibility analysis and in not staying the charges post-conviction as a result of alleged Charter breaches.
[3] We see no error of law or misapprehension of fact with respect to the trial judge's reasons at trial or on the stay application such that would warrant appellate intervention.
[4] Likewise the sentence was not unfit, and the reasons disclosed no error in principle.
[5] The appeal as to conviction and sentence is dismissed.
